Improved antibody-based ricin neutralization by affinity maturation is correlated with slower off-rate values.
Protein engineering, design & selection : PEDS - 1 Sept 2017
Rosenfeld Ronit, Alcalay Ron, Mechaly Adva, Lapidoth Gideon, Epstein Eyal, Kronman Chanoch, J Fleishman Sarel, Mazor Ohad
Abstract excerpt
While potent monoclonal antibodies against ricin were introduced over the years, the question whether increasing antibody affinity enables better toxin neutralization was not fully addressed yet. The aim of this study was to characterize the contribution of antibody affinity to the ricin neutralization potential of the antibody. cHD23 monoclonal antibody that targets the toxin B-subunit and interferes with its...
